CIAA Tournament Bounces into Winston-Salem

Posted Updated

WINSTON-SALEM — Thousands of people have descended upon Winston-Salem for the excitement of the annual CIAA Tournament.

The event goes beyond the games being played on the basketball court by the teams from the 12 historically black institutions making up the conference.

The arena is filled with school bands pumping up the crowd and fans of all ages cheering on their teams.

Last year, the tournament attracted an estimated 42,000 people, and many of them plan to head to Raleigh next year.

With 86 years of athletic competition, the CIAA is the nation's oldest African-American athletic conference.

This year's games will also mark the 25th anniversary of the Women's Basketball Tournament.
